Just 30 kilometers from Avignon, L'Isle-sur-la-Sorgue is a delightful riverside town, nicknamed the Comtadine Venice, it leaves a lasting impression when you visit as it's lively all year round. Renowned for its antiques, it is a paradise for bargain hunters and, thanks to its vibrant markets, also a haven for food lovers. This ancient town surrounded by a moat of flowing water, dates from the 12th century when fishermen built huts on stilts above what was then a marsh. By the 18th century, canals lined with 70 giant wheels powered silk factories & paper mills, you'll see them as you walk around the town. Today L’Isle is home to antiques villages housing over 300 dealers - a really great way to begin exploring the Vaucluse. Next Avignon - once centre of the Catholic world, left with an impressive legacy of ecclesiastical architecture, most notably World Heritage listed Palais des Papes that includes an array of impressive renaissance frescos. Avignon hosts the annual arts festival, the largest in France. In Avignon we visit the gardens of Rocher des Doms and the ancient cathedral church of Notre dame des Doms d'Avignon and of course the UNESCO world heritage Palais des Papes. From 1309 to 1377, it was the seat of the Catholic popes. It remained under papal rule until becoming part of France in 1791.
